Job Description

Job Summary:
The Lower Sioux Indian Community is seeking applications for the position of Cultivation Technician for Cansayapi Pezi - the Band's newly established enterprise focused on the cultivation of cannabis. This operation will utilize industry-leading techniques to cultivate, produce, and sell products to support Minnesota's growing cannabis market. The Cultivation Technician role will support the Head of Cultivation in managing all aspects of cultivation operations and support the production of high-level cannabis. This is an excellent opportunity to become part of a prominent, highly successful cannabis operation in Minnesota. The Cultivation Technician role will be integral in daily cultivation operations.
Responsibilities:
Assist with plant care activities including watering, pruning, transplanting, and monitoring plant health Perform harvesting, trimming, drying, and curing of cannabis according to SOPs Accurately record data in the state-mandated tracking system (e.g., METRC) Maintain a clean and sanitary work environment in accordance with health and safety standards Assist with inventory counts, product labeling, and storage Identify and report pests, disease, or irregularities in plants or products Operate basic equipment safely (trimmers, scales, environmental controls, etc.) Adhere to facility security protocols and restricted access procedures
Qualifications:
  • Willingness to learn
  • Must be able to take direction
  • Excellent organizational skills
  • Proficient in communications skills, both verbal and written
  • Must be dependable and accountable
Physical Requirements:
A Cultivation Technician shall have overall good physical and mental health to work in a fast-paced work environment. The working environment will include heat, humidity and bright lights. The position requires standing for long periods, walking, bending, and some heavy lifting. The attendant must have a good sense of balance, be able to operate light equipment, and tolerate gas and oil fumes.
